Gets the SelectionSets collection for the document.
Supported platforms: Windows only

VBA:
Sub Example_SelectionSets()
' This example finds the current SelectionSets collection and
' adds a new SelectionSet to that collection.
Dim SSetColl As AcadSelectionSets
Set SSetColl = ThisDrawing.SelectionSets
' Create a SelectionSet named "TEST" in the current drawing
Dim ssetObj As AcadSelectionSet
Set ssetObj = SSetColl.Add("TEST")
MsgBox "A new SelectionSet called " & ssetObj.name & " has been added to the SelectionSets collection.", vbInformation, "SelectionSets Example"
End Sub
Visual LISP:
(vl-load-com)
(defun c:Example_SelectionSets()
;; This example finds the current SelectionSets collection and
;; adds a new SelectionSet to that collection.
(setq acadObj (vlax-get-acad-object))
(setq doc (vla-get-ActiveDocument acadObj))
(setq SSetColl (vla-get-SelectionSets doc))
;; Create a SelectionSet named "TEST" in the current drawing
(setq ssetObj (vla-Add SSetColl "TEST"))
(alert (strcat "A new SelectionSet called " (vla-get-Name ssetObj) " has been added to the SelectionSets collection."))
(vla-Delete ssetObj)
)
